Transaction b597f1008b069dcce14482932851eaa37a155ae565a67ce42114531b65e71f5a
2 Input
2 Outputs
- b597f1008b069dcce14482932851eaa37a155ae565a67ce42114531b65e71f5a:0
- b597f1008b069dcce14482932851eaa37a155ae565a67ce42114531b65e71f5a:1
value 1943987
address 15K9jecmZ9V8rPYNGuXi9JQjXUdrCi9QQi
value 40000000
address 12F21YPCkSPJ9qnLw6WrdakCpM4uDmNb3o